Lorient and Monaco draw

In the 69th minute, Balogun's goal made it 2-1 and seemed like it would win the principality team all three points. Romain Faivre, though, equalised with what seemed to be the game's final kick to give the home team a 2-2 draw. With three victories and two draws from its first five league games, Monaco maintained its lead in Ligue 1 despite the outcome.

It was a promising beginning for Balogun, who joined his new team in a €40 million trade from Arsenal last month. The 22-year-old was productive while on loan at Reims last season, and it looks like he'll keep scoring goals in Ligue 1. Balogun did well to immediately shift away from his man after Aleksandr Golovin found the USMNT striker in the area so that he could fire a left-footed effort that beat Yvon Mvogo at his near post.
